RxNorm Concept Unique Identifier (RxCUI) 312173 represents a standardized clinical drug concept used for cross-system interoperability. This concept aggregates multiple Atom IDs (AUIs), which are specific naming variations and synonyms used across pharmaceutical databases to ensure accurate medication mapping for: oxygen 99.5 % Gas for Inhalation.
